Apple has released a new line of iMacs, with a new look as well. The new machines come in three models, low end 20”, high end 20”, and 24”. The new, thinner iMac uses glass and aluminum, and sports a glossy display. Inside, the iMac has a (up to) 2.8 GHz Core 2 Duo processor, up to 4GB of memory, up to 1 TB of HD space, and 802.11n and Bluetooth 2.0.
The low end 20” model comes with a 2.0 GHz Core 2 Duo processor, 1 GB of RAM, a 250 GB HD, an 8X SuperDrive, an ATI Radeon HD 2400 XT, and the new Apple keyboard, all for $1199. The high end 20” model comes with a 2.4 GHz Core 2 Duo processor, 1 GB of RAM, a 320 GB HD, an 8X SuperDrive, an ATI Radeon Hd 2600 Pro, and the new Apple keyboard, all for $1499. The 24” model comes with a 2.4 GHz Core 2 Duo processor, 1 GB of RAM, a 320 GB HD, an 8X SuperDrive, an ATI Radeon HD 2600 Pro, and the new Apple keyboard, all for $1799.
The new iMacs come with iLife ‘08, and are shipping soon.
